Muhammadpur
Muhammadpur is a locality in Gurugram, Haryana. Muhammadpur is situated nearby to the locality Narsinghpur, as well as near Kherki Daula.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Badshahpur
Locality
Badshapur is one of the 4 sub-division of Gurugram district of Haryana state, situated on the Gurugram-Sohna road. It is named after the Badshahpur Fort, which in turn was the abode of the wife of Mughal Emperor Bahadur Shah Zafar. Badshahpur is situated 6 km southeast of Muhammadpur.
